West Beacon (NZL) 77° 49' 00.0" S 160° 48' 00.0" E Hill
Name ID: 114704 Place ID: 15903

The prominent western peak rising high above the plateau-type ridge that joins its to East Beacon, the whole forming the feature known as Beacon Heights, on the south side of the Upper Taylor Glacier. Named West Beacon by the NZGSAE, 1958-59.

West Beacon (USA) 77° 49' 00.0" S 160° 48' 00.0" E
Name ID: 133578 Place ID: 15903

The prominent western peak, rising to 2,345 m in Beacon Hieghts (q.v.), in the Quartermain Mountains, Victoria Land. The name "Beacon Height West" was first used by the BrNAE (1901-04). The name was shortened by the NZGSAE, 1958-59.
